A typical honeybee can visit up to 50 flowers in a single foraging trip. Bees are essential pollinators, transferring pollen from flower to flower while they collect nectar to produce honey. This pollination process is crucial for the reproduction of many plants, including those that produce fruits and vegetables. The efficiency and frequency with which bees visit flowers make them key players in maintaining healthy ecosystems and supporting agriculture. Understanding the foraging behavior of bees helps us appreciate their role in the environment and underscores the importance of protecting these vital insects.
